
45 (REV. 12-2007) Section 407.536, RSMo provides in part . . . If the true mileage is known to the transferor to be different from the number of miles shown on the odometer or the true mileage is unknown, a statement from the transferor shall accompany the assignment of title which shall contain all facts known by the transferor concerning the true mileage of the motor vehicle. Questions should be referred to (573) 526-3669. I, , state that the.

Filling out the MO 1545, also known as the Odometer Statement of Explanation, is an essential process for ensuring accurate vehicle title transfers in Missouri. This guide provides clear, step-by-step instructions for completing the form online to meet state requirements effectively.
Follow the steps to complete the MO 1545 form accurately.
- Click the ‘Get Form’ button to obtain the form and open it in your chosen editor for further completion.
- Begin by entering the name of the transferor (seller) in the designated field. This should be typed or printed clearly.
- Next, input the odometer reading excluding tenths in the respective field. Ensure this reading is accurate to avoid any discrepancies.
- Fill in the details about the vehicle, including the make, model, body type, vehicle identification number, and year. Each field must be completed accurately to provide clear information about the vehicle.
- Proceed to enter the name and signature of the transferee (buyer), followed by their street address, city, state, and ZIP code.
- Lastly, have the transferor (seller) sign the form and provide their street address, city, state, and ZIP code to finalize the document.
- Once all fields are completed and verified for accuracy, save your changes. You can then download, print, or share the completed form as needed.
